Skip to content
Projects
Groups
Snippets
Help
This project
Loading...
Sign in / Register
Toggle navigation
O
order-group
Overview
Overview
Details
Activity
Cycle Analytics
Repository
Repository
Files
Commits
Branches
Tags
Contributors
Graph
Compare
Charts
Issues
0
Issues
0
List
Board
Labels
Milestones
Merge Requests
0
Merge Requests
0
CI / CD
CI / CD
Pipelines
Jobs
Schedules
Charts
Wiki
Wiki
Snippets
Snippets
Members
Collapse sidebar
Close sidebar
Activity
Graph
Charts
Create a new issue
Jobs
Commits
Issue Boards
Open sidebar
order-group-application
order-group
Commits
726daeff
Commit
726daeff
authored
Jun 21, 2021
by
周晓航
Browse files
Options
Browse Files
Download
Plain Diff
Merge branch 'feature/20210609-v2.0.34-下单锁定配送券ID1030707-周晓航-合并张悦33版本' into qa
parents
dc2f07e8
54e200ba
Hide whitespace changes
Inline
Side-by-side
Showing
2 changed files
with
4 additions
and
1 deletions
+4
-1
order-application-service/src/main/java/cn/freemud/adapter/OrderAdapter.java
+3
-1
ordercenter-sdk/src/main/java/com/freemud/application/sdk/api/ordercenter/enums/OrderSettlementType.java
+1
-0
No files found.
order-application-service/src/main/java/cn/freemud/adapter/OrderAdapter.java
View file @
726daeff
...
...
@@ -2188,7 +2188,7 @@ public class OrderAdapter {
return
orderAccountVos
;
}
List
<
Integer
>
list
=
Arrays
.
asList
(
OrderSettlementType
.
FULL_REDUCTION
.
getIndex
(),
OrderSettlementType
.
CASH_COUPON
.
getIndex
(),
OrderSettlementType
.
PRODUCT_COUPON
.
getIndex
(),
OrderSettlementType
.
DISCOUNT_COUPON
.
getIndex
(),
OrderSettlementType
.
POINTS
.
getIndex
());
OrderSettlementType
.
PRODUCT_COUPON
.
getIndex
(),
OrderSettlementType
.
DISCOUNT_COUPON
.
getIndex
(),
OrderSettlementType
.
POINTS
.
getIndex
()
,
OrderSettlementType
.
FREIGHT_COUPON
.
getIndex
()
);
for
(
QueryOrdersResponse
.
DataBean
.
OrderBean
.
OrderSettlement
orderSettlement
:
orderSettlements
){
if
(
list
.
contains
(
orderSettlement
.
getSettlementType
())){
OrderAccountVo
accountVo
=
new
OrderAccountVo
();
...
...
@@ -2201,6 +2201,8 @@ public class OrderAdapter {
accountVo
.
setTypeName
(
"满减"
);
}
else
if
(
type
==
OrderSettlementType
.
POINTS
.
getIndex
()){
accountVo
.
setTypeName
(
"积分抵扣"
);
}
else
if
(
type
==
OrderSettlementType
.
FREIGHT_COUPON
.
getIndex
())
{
accountVo
.
setTypeName
(
"配送券"
);
}
int
value
=
orderSettlement
.
getSettlementAmount
().
intValue
();
accountVo
.
setDiscountAmount
(
value
<
0
?
-
value
:
value
);
...
...
ordercenter-sdk/src/main/java/com/freemud/application/sdk/api/ordercenter/enums/OrderSettlementType.java
View file @
726daeff
...
...
@@ -34,6 +34,7 @@ public enum OrderSettlementType {
SPELL_GROUP
(
25
,
"拼团"
),
TAKEAWAY_ADD_PRICE
(
46
,
"外卖加价购"
),
SUPER_PURCHASE
(
47
,
"超值加购"
),
FREIGHT_COUPON
(
99
,
"配送券"
),
PRODUCT_COUPON
(
118
,
"商品券"
),
POINTS
(
200
,
"积分"
),
...
...
Write
Preview
Markdown
is supported
0%
Try again
or
attach a new file
Attach a file
Cancel
You are about to add
0
people
to the discussion. Proceed with caution.
Finish editing this message first!
Cancel
Please
register
or
sign in
to comment